Overview
Visa for individuals involved in INGO activities recognized by the UN or Myanmar Government. Available in single and multiple entry options.
The Official Visa is for staff and volunteers working with International Non-Governmental Organizations (INGOs) that are recognized by the United Nations or the Myanmar Government. The sponsoring organization must provide official approval.

Application Process
Secure INGO sponsorship
Obtain approval from recognized INGO organization
Prepare documentation
Gather all required documents including organization approval
Submit to embassy
Apply at Myanmar embassy or consulate
Pay visa fee
USD 50 for single entry
Await processing
Processing takes 7-14 days
Collect visa
Receive stamped passport with visa
